Water contamination is a representative cause that badly affects oil along with particle contamination. Water contamination reduces oil life , e.g., damage to the base oil, loss of additives, etc., accelerates corrosion of the equipment and destroys the lubricating film which brings metal-to-metal contact. Metal-to-metal contact causes abnormal wear and failure of the equipment. Water in oil exists in three types, i.e., free, emulsified and dissolved. When water flows into oil from the outside or is generated by dew condensation, it is necessary to quickly detect and establish countermeasures to prevent the above-mentioned problems. ● Real-time monitoring of water and temperature for lube oil, hydraulic oil, gear oil, engine oil, fuel oil, insulating oil, ● turbine oil, synthetic oil, and various types of fuel (diesel oil, heavy oil) is possible. ● Lubrication system Hydraulic system Gearbox Transformer Engines Storage tank Purifiers

The IST AG P14 2FW Thermo was designed especially for dew point applications and humidity generators. The favorable one-chip solution consists of a capacitive humidity sensor, based on the standard P14 sensor, together with a heating element, which, at the same time, works as a valid Pt100 sensor. The sensor achieves outstanding measurement accuracy due to the optimal thermal coupling which enables a fast recovery time. Due to heating from the Pt100, humidity is quickly released and enables fast re-measurements after condensation. Furthermore, the Pt100 sensor heats out gases or vapors from the polymer, which might cause a drift of the humidity signal. The P14 2FW Thermo humidity sensor is capable of measuring 0 % RH to 100 % RH (maximal dew point +85 °C) with a capacitance of 150 pF ±50 pF (at 30 % RH and +23 °C) and operates within a temperature range of -50 °C to +150 °C.

Micro heaters are used in devices requiring a small but accurate heat source with precise temperature control, such as optical interactive assistance systems. Allowing for targeted heating of tiny spaces, IST AG micro heaters are found across various industries, including automotive, laser manufacturing, humidification units, life-science, 3D printing and medical devices. They are a precision heat source for gas and humidity sensors, biospy or tissue samples for medical analysis, or used in malignant tumor treatment. Our micro heaters combine high-precision and long-term stability with a wide temperature range from -50°C up to +800°C and feature numerous benefits: — Fast response times — High temperature stability — Long term stability — Overheating protection — High precision — Targeted heating of tiny spaces — Tailor-made to fit customer's application Each micro heater is individually customized and designed to fit your application's requirement.
